Michele Thomson scored her second pro tournament win inside a couple of months when she finished four strokes clear in the Augas Santas International Women's Open at Balneario Golf Resort at Lugo in Spain.

The 2008 Curtis Cup player and Scottish women's amateur champion from Ellon, Aberdeenshire won the Paul Lawrie Ladies Open at Murcar Links in early March. That was worth over £2,000 and now Michele has collected 5,634 euros for winning the LETAS event.

When asked what her "secret" this season was, Thomson replied "There is no secret, just hard work on the practice ground. I played really well this week. Kept the ball in play and holed some
really good putts."

Over a tricky par-70 course, Thomson had rounds of 69, 69 and 66 for a six-under-par aggregate of 204. She had a bogey-free final round with birdies at the 3rd, 7th, 15th and 17th. She covered the last 25 holes of this 54-hole event in five under par without dropping a shot. In all she had 11 birdies.

Four players, including long-time leader Luna Sobron, a Spanish amateur, tied for second place on 208. Sobron sagged to a 73 in the final round, allowing Thomson to make up seven strokes on her.

The top five in the LETAS Order of Merit at the end of the season are automatically promoted to the Ladies European Tour. Michele now tops that table with 6,320 euros to her credit and is heading in the right direction to regain playing rights on the Ladies European Tour.
